下载H5小游戏源码,体验拍马屁的乐趣

版权申诉
0 下载量 112 浏览量 更新于2024-10-20 收藏 447KB ZIP 举报
资源摘要信息:"H5小游戏源码 拍马屁.zip" H5小游戏是指使用HTML5技术开发的,可以在现代浏览器中运行的小型游戏。这类游戏不需要用户下载安装,可以直接通过网页链接进行访问和玩耍,因此具有极高的便利性和可访问性。H5游戏的开发涉及多种技术,如HTML、CSS、JavaScript等,这些都是构建Web应用的基础技术。 1. HTML5: HTML5是网页制作的标准语言,用于创建网页的结构。它引入了许多新的元素和API,使得网页不仅仅是静态文档,还能支持复杂的游戏、音频、视频内容的嵌入和交互。HTML5通过Canvas和SVG两种图形API支持复杂的图形操作,为游戏开发提供了丰富的图形和动画支持。 2. CSS3: CSS3是用于添加样式和布局的样式表语言。它支持更复杂的布局(如网格和弹性盒子)、动画效果,以及图形样式等,使得游戏界面可以更加美观和吸引人。 3. JavaScript: JavaScript是构建交互式网页的核心脚本语言。对于H5游戏开发来说,JavaScript负责游戏逻辑的编写,响应用户输入,以及与游戏的其他元素进行交互。JavaScript引擎在现代浏览器中已经非常成熟,能够提供强大的性能支持,适合进行游戏开发。 4. Canvas API: Canvas是HTML5提供的一种在网页上绘制图形的API,它允许开发者通过JavaScript动态地在网页上绘制图形和图像。Canvas API提供了一套完整的绘图接口,可以用来制作二维游戏。通过Canvas API,开发者可以绘制各种形状、渐变、图案和动画,非常适合用来开发简单的H5小游戏。 5. Web Audio API: 该API是HTML5中的一个高级音频接口,允许开发者在Web应用中进行复杂的音频操作。开发者可以加载、处理、播放音频文件,甚至可以创建3D音效。对于游戏而言,音频是非常重要的组成部分,它可以增强游戏的沉浸感和交互体验。 6. 本地存储: HTML5还引入了本地存储技术,如localStorage和sessionStorage,这些技术允许Web应用在用户的浏览器中存储数据,甚至在没有网络连接的情况下也可以访问这些数据。这对于小游戏而言是一个巨大的优势,因为它可以实现无需服务器支持的本地游戏进度保存和加载功能。 7.WebSocket: WebSocket是一个全双工的通信协议,允许服务器和客户端之间实现实时双向通信。在H5游戏中,WebSocket可以用来实现实时多人在线游戏,玩家之间的互动、得分等信息可以实时同步到所有玩家的游戏界面中。 了解了H5小游戏的基础技术和原理之后,接下来关于“拍马屁”这个游戏的具体信息,虽然没有在文件名称列表中给出详细的文件结构和内容,但我们可以根据游戏名称推测它可能是一个幽默轻松的社交小游戏,玩家可能需要在游戏过程中运用社交技巧,如“拍马屁”这样的互动元素,以此来达成游戏目标或获得分数。这类游戏往往设计简单,但充满了趣味性,很适合在移动设备上快速体验。 在实际开发H5小游戏时,开发人员通常会使用一些游戏引擎或框架来加快开发速度,提高游戏质量。常见的H5游戏开发框架包括Phaser、Cocos2d-JS、LimeJS等,它们提供了大量现成的组件和工具,可以帮助开发者快速搭建游戏架构,处理物理碰撞,实现粒子效果,以及游戏状态管理等。 综上所述,H5小游戏由于其便捷性、易于分享的特性,在互联网用户中非常受欢迎,尤其是在移动设备上,成为了填充碎片化时间的热门选择。而“拍马屁”作为一款H5小游戏,可能正是利用了这些特点,结合了社交元素,创造出了具有特色的互动体验。